C1

credential

/krɪˈdenʃl/

noun

kwalifikacja

/kvalʲifikaˈt͡sja/· rzeczownik
Also
poświadczenie(n)referencje(f)
Definition

A qualification, achievement, or aspect of a person's background, typically used to indicate that they are suitable for something. Often used in plural.

Examples
Her academic credentials are very impressive, including a PhD from Oxford.
Jej kwalifikacje akademickie są bardzo imponujące, w tym doktorat z Oksfordu.
You will need to show your credentials to gain access to the secure area.
Będziesz musiał pokazać swoje poświadczenia, aby uzyskać dostęp do strefy bezpieczeństwa.

verb

upoważniać

/upɔˈvaʐɲat͡ɕ/· czasownik
Also
autoryzować
Definition

To provide someone with credentials or authorization, often to access a system or area.

Examples
The system will automatically credential new users after their registration is complete.
System automatycznie upoważni nowych użytkowników po zakończeniu rejestracji.
Only credentialed personnel are allowed to handle sensitive data.
Tylko autoryzowany personel może przetwarzać wrażliwe dane.
